District: North Sikkim
Highlights:
 One of the exciting& adventurous tourist spot in India. A majority of population of north comprises of Bhutias, Lepchas and less number of Indian Nepalis.  Entry to North Sikkim is only possible on a guided tour, and a travel permit must be organised in Gangtok two days prior to travel since Sikkim shares a sensitive border with China. The Temperatures range from maximum 25° to -40° and the   Oxygen level is very low in this region. If you are a first timer, you   should take precaution before taking trip to North Sikkim.

If you are a first timer, you   should take precaution before taking trip to North Sikkim.Gurudongmar lake at 17100 ft is mind blowing. A complete frozen lake makes the place excellent spot. Army jawans are always there to offer help.
The Yumthang Valley beyond Lachung is the major tourist attraction in the region. The soaring snow-capped peaks and fighting scene of yaks makes this an ideal location.
